A recap on differences between pound cake and almond butter

  • Pound cake has less vitamin E, copper, manganese, magnesium, vitamin B2, phosphorus, fiber, calcium, zinc, and iron.
  • Almond butter covers your daily vitamin E needs 157% more than pound cake.

Food varieties used in this article are Cake, pound, commercially prepared, butter (includes fresh and frozen) and Nuts, almond butter, plain, without salt added.

All nutrients comparison - raw data values

Nutrient Pound cake Almond butter DV% diff.
Vitamin E 0.65mg 24.21mg 157%
Copper 0.042mg 0.934mg 99%
Manganese 0.11mg 2.131mg 88%
Monounsaturated fat 3.02g 32.445g 74%
Polyunsaturated fat 3.419g 13.613g 68%
Magnesium 8mg 279mg 65%
Fats 13.96g 55.5g 64%
Vitamin B2 0.249mg 0.939mg 53%
Phosphorus 140mg 508mg 53%
Fiber 0.6g 10.3g 39%
Protein 5g 20.96g 32%
Calcium 47mg 347mg 30%
Zinc 0.43mg 3.29mg 26%
Iron 1.48mg 3.49mg 25%
Cholesterol 66mg 0mg 22%
Potassium 149mg 748mg 18%
Sodium 377mg 7mg 16%
Vitamin B12 0.36µg 0µg 15%
Threonine 153mg 0.555mg 15%
Calories 353kcal 614kcal 13%
Carbs 53.64g 18.82g 12%
Vitamin B1 0.173mg 0.041mg 11%
Vitamin B3 1.615mg 3.155mg 10%
Vitamin A 70µg 0µg 8%
Starch 17.36g 0.08g 7%
Vitamin B6 0.036mg 0.103mg 5%
Selenium 5µg 2.4µg 5%
Vitamin D 0.8µg 0µg 4%
Vitamin D 34IU 0IU 4%
Vitamin B5 0.485mg 0.318mg 3%
Folate 42µg 53µg 3%
Saturated fat 4.811g 4.152g 3%
Choline 65.6mg 52.1mg 2%
Vitamin K 1.7µg 0µg 1%
Net carbs 53.04g 8.52g N/A
Sugar 33.36g 4.43g N/A
Trans fat 0.192g N/A
